you should be safe with 93 if the comp is under 9 to 1 and boost under 8 at 30 degrees it should not ping at all does this motor have aluminum heads

sounds like a lean pop too but can't rule out other things like arcing ignition wires...... Ran into this problem a number of years ago..... Ignition wires were old and had a leaky valve cover which coated the wires with oil and caused a backfire thru the carb....

I wouldn't run it this way very long....you could pop hard enough and mess up the blower...
